PUNJABI STYLE FISH CURRY


This is one of my family's favourite food . My friend from Chandigarh thought me this yummy recipe . Thank you dear.

INGREDIENTS: 

Fish -- any variety 500 gms 
Mustard -- 1 tsp 
Shahjeera - 1 tsp 
Fennel seeds - 1 tsp 
Ginger-garlic paste - 1 tsp 
Green chilies - 5 
Onions - 1 big chopped 
Turmeric powder -- 1 tsp 
Tomatoes -- 4 
Salt to taste
Chilli powder -- 2 tsps 
Fish curry powder - 2 tsps 
Coriander powder - 1 tsp 
Lemon juice - 1 tsp 


METHOD OF PREPARATION : 

1) Marinate fish with turmeric powder,ginger-garlic paste, salt,coriander powder and lemon juice for 30 minutes.

 

2) Heat the oil in a pan . Add mustard , Jeera , Fennel seeds, Bay leaves, Cloves and Cinnamon .When it splutters,add onion and saute till tender. 



3) Add in the blended tomato puree with little water and turmeric powder. 


4) Meanwhile, shallow fry the fish in a dosa pan for few minutes. Once done, keep it aside.


5) Add in the spice powder in the curry and mix it well. Add a spoon of oil, mix it well and bring it to boil.


6) Finally, add in the fried fish to it and cook for 5 minutes, till the oil separates out.


Serve hot with Rice.

PUNJABI CHOLE BATURA



Batura is one of most loved recipe, because of its softness and unique taste. 

BATURA :

Ingredients :

Maida / Plain flour -- 2 cups
Wheat flour -- 1 cup
Curd / Yogurt - 1 / 2 cup
Baking powder - 1 tsp
Salt
Sugar - 1 tsp

METHOD OF PREPARATION :


1) Mix the above said ingredients with little water , knead a soft dough and keep aside for 30 minutes .



2) Roll them out a bit thin and large size.


3) Deep fry them in oil till done.





PUNJABI CHOLE :



INGREDIENTS :

White channa / Kabuli channa -- 3 cups
Onion - 2 medium size
Biriyani leaves
Cinnamon sticks - 2
Cloves - 2
Garam masala powder - 1 tsp
Chilli powder - 2 tsps
Turmeric powder - 1 tsp
Salt to taste
Curry leaves
Elachi - 2
Mustard and Shah jeera - 1 tsp each
Green chillies- 2
Ginger-garlic paste - 1 tsp
Lemon juice -- 1 tsp

FOR GRINDING :

Cashew - 5 pieces
Fennel seeds - 1 tsp
Ripen Tomatoes -- 4
Fresh cream - 2 tsps
Red chillies- 2

METHOD OF PREPARATION :

1) Soak channa overnight . Pressure cook for 4 whistles , strain the stock and keep aside .
2) Heat oil in a kadai . Add Mustard and Shah jeera . Once it splutters , add green chillies and chopped onion . Saute till tender .
3) Then add ginger-garlic paste , cloves , biriyani leaves , elachi and cinnamon sticks . Saute it for a min . Add curry leaves .
4) Then add channa , all the powders and saute till the raw smell leaves .
5) Then add the grinded masala with little salt .
6) Add little water , cover with a lid and cook in slow flame till the oil separates .

Garnish with coriander leaves and lemon juice . Serve hot with roti's / paratha / poori .
